Tinder launched the Tinder Feed in 2017 as a trial feature, and also in 2018 there is a complete rollout. The Feed determined many press and fanfare, as Tinder really doesna€™t frequently come up with a large brand-new ability.

The notion of the Tinder Feed would be to allow customers observe their unique matchesa€™ activity all in one room, in as close to real time as you possibly can.

Therefore, when youa€™re matched with someone on Tinder youra€™ll see their particular Tinder activity like improvement on their photos or profile, and their unique social media activity on any account connected to Tinder.

Thus, their particular Insta posts primarily.

Yes, Ia€™m dealing with all of our beloved frienda€¦ fine, all of our friendly associate, the Tinder Feed before tense. In 2020, the Tinder Feed was actually taken out of the application unceremoniously in a mass upgrade.

Very yeah, Tinder performed eliminate the feed ability in 2020. You certainly will not find it once you tap in your suits tab. Youa€™ll have to come across other option to slide into peoplea€™s DMs.
